The Angsana building is larger, with 200 areas, and is family-oriented. The architecture of both high-end resorts is created to assimilate as opposed to stand out, and to decrease impact on the website. The buildings are brilliant and airy in order to emphasize nature, promote open-air air flow and views, and honor the area and its past.


LandscapersLandscapers
Circular geometries symbolize patterns of the sun as well as the region's craters and the regeneration that can adhere to destruction the circle of life. The navigate here materials and color combination are inspired by and sourced from the immediate neighborhood surroundings also. Raw and natural materials are used throughout, including all-natural wood and concrete-like blocks made out of the area's ash-laden soil and volcanic rocks.

Entering an attentively made open area is a powerful remedy to the stress and anxiety and anxiousness of our lives. Scientists have confirmed time invested in nature sets off a decrease in cortisol, the stress hormone, and constantly minimizes signs of both stress and anxiety and clinical depression. Studies have shown that exposure to nature can enhance emphasis, focus, memory, and creativity in a number of methods.
